免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

汕尾陀螺世界app开发

汕尾陀螺世界app是一款专门为陀螺爱好者设计的应用程序。它提供了一个平台,让陀螺爱好者能够交流、分享、学习和展示他们的技能。陀螺是一种古老的玩具,自古就广泛流传于世界各地。它不仅能够带来无限乐趣,同时也对儿童的身心发展有着积极的影响。汕尾陀螺世界app的开发,旨在让更多的人了解和热爱这个传统的玩具,推动陀螺文化的发展。

汕尾陀螺世界app的开发原理非常简单。它主要包括两个方面的内容,即前端和后端。前端主要是指用户所看到的界面和操作。后端则是指服务器端的数据管理和处理。下面我们将详细介绍这两个方面的内容。

前端:

汕尾陀螺世界app的前端是由开发者使用一种称为React Native的框架开发的。React Native是Facebook推出的一种跨平台移动应用开发框架,它可以让开发者使用JavaScript和React语言开发iOS和Android应用。这种框架的优点在于,它不需要开发者具备原生iOS或Android开发的经验,只需要掌握JavaScript和React语言即可。另外,React Native还具有高效、快速和可靠的特点,可以帮助开发者更快地开发应用程序,并且能够保证程序的稳定性和性能。

汕尾陀螺世界app的前端主要包括以下几个方面的内容:

1. 用户界面设计

用户界面是应用程序最重要的组成部分之一。它需要考虑用户的需求和操作习惯,保证用户能够方便地使用应用程序。汕尾陀螺世界app的用户界面主要包括:登录界面、主界面、陀螺展示界面、陀螺比赛界面等。开发者需要根据不同的功能和页面,设计相应的界面。

2. 数据交互

汕尾陀螺世界app需要与服务器进行数据交互,包括用户信息、陀螺展示、陀螺比赛等数据的上传和下载。开发者需要使用网络请求库来实现数据的传输和解析。这个过程需要考虑网络连接的稳定性和数据的安全性。

3. 陀螺展示和比赛功能

汕尾陀螺世界app的主要功能是展示和比赛。用户可以在应用程序中上传自己的陀螺技术展示视频,并在陀螺比赛中挑战其他用户。开发者需要实现陀螺展示和比赛的相关功能,包括陀螺视频的播放、陀螺比赛的规则和计分等。

后端:

汕尾陀螺世界app的后端是由开发者使用一种称为Node.js的技术开发的。Node.js是一种使用JavaScript编写的服务器端技术,它可以帮助开发者处理和管理服务器端的数据和逻辑。Node.js具有高效、可扩展、易于开发和维护等优点,可以帮助开发者更好地管理应用程序的后台。

汕尾陀螺世界app的后端主要包括以下几个方面的内容:

1. 数据库管理

汕尾陀螺世界app需要使用数据库来存储用户信息、陀螺展示、陀螺比赛等数据。开发者可以使用MongoDB等数据库技术来实现数据的存储和管理。数据库需要考虑数据的安全性和性能。

2. API开发

汕尾陀螺世界app的前端需要与后端进行数据交互,开发者需要实现相应的API接口。API接口需要考虑数据的格式、传输方式和安全性等问题。

3. 服务器部署

汕尾陀螺世界app需要在服务器上进行部署,以保证应用程序的稳定性和可用性。服务器部署需要考虑服务器的性能、安全性和维护成本等问题。

总结:

汕尾陀螺世界app是一款基于React Native和Node.js技术开发的移动应用程序。它提供了一个平台,让陀螺爱好者能够交流、分享、学习和展示他们的技能。开发者需要在前端和后端两个方面进行开发,包括用户界面设计、数据交互、数据库管理、API开发和服务器部署等内容。通过汕尾陀螺世界app的开发,可以推动陀螺文化的发展,让更多的人了解和热爱这个传统的玩具。


相关知识:
app项目开发计划甘特图
App项目开发计划甘特图是一种项目管理工具,用于显示项目的进度和时间安排。它以图形化的方式展示项目的不同阶段和任务,并根据任务的时间要求和依赖关系确定它们的执行顺序。甘特图通常包括以下组成部分:1. 时间轴:在甘特图的顶部,以时间单位(通常是天、周或月)标
2023-07-14
app需要开发吗
App(Application的简称)指的是手机应用程序,是一种在移动设备上运行的软件。随着智能手机的普及和移动互联网的发展,App已经成为人们生活中不可或缺的一部分。在开发App之前,需要考虑一系列问题,包括原理和详细介绍。首先,我们来了解App的原理。
2023-07-14
app开发属于什么部门
App开发属于软件开发领域的一个重要分支,主要涉及移动应用程序的设计、开发和测试。随着智能手机的普及,移动应用程序已成为人们生活中不可或缺的一部分,这使得App开发领域变得越来越重要。App开发可以分为两个主要方向:iOS开发和Android开发。iOS开
2023-06-29
apple开发者设置
Apple开发者设置指的是苹果公司的开发者工具和服务,它们允许开发人员创建并发布应用程序、测试和调试代码等。本文将详细介绍Apple开发者设置的原理、功能和使用方法。1. 原理Apple开发者设置是一个基于云端的开发者服务,它允许开发人员在苹果公司提供的开
2023-05-06
app 订制开发
App 订制开发是指根据客户的特定需求,开发符合其业务需求并满足其品牌要求的手机应用程序。一般而言,这种定制的 app 可以在各种移动平台上运行,如 iOS、Android、Windows 等。与传统软件开发相比,App 定制开发更具挑战性。因为每个用户都
2023-05-06
web和webapp区别有那些?
web和webapp区别是一个常见的问题,但是没有一个简单的答案。一般来说,web是指基于浏览器的应用程序,它们可以通过网址访问,不需要安装在用户的设备上。webapp是指一种特殊的web应用程序,它们具有类似于原生应用程序的功能和体验,例如离线访问、推送通知、图标等。webapp通常使用HTML5、CSS3和JavaScript等前端技术开发,也可以利用一些框架和工具来实现跨平台的兼容性。
2023-03-28